[edit] AiAi

In the future, Aiai is the boyfriend of Meemee. In both eras, he is a hero of the island. He speaks in the monkey language, which sounds a little like, "Monkey! Monkey monkey, monkeeyy." Kaoru Morota provides the voice of AiAi, and AiAi has the letter "A" on his orange shirt for "AiAi". Other than the Super Monkey Ball series, he is an unlockable character in Sonic Riders. He is named after the Ai-ai (アイアイ) Badniks from Sonic the Hedgehog 2 (known as "Coconuts" in the English version).

[edit] GonGon

He used to be AiAi's rival, but now AiAi and GonGon are best friends. GonGon helps AiAi accomplish tasks, such as defeating Dr. Bad-Boon. GonGon appears to be very strong and tough-looking, and although he is fierce to many people, he is actually very friendly to his friends (AiAi, Baby, Meemee, Doctor, YanYan). GonGon's feet are curved to fit the ball, as if he was grown in it. He does not appear in the original arcade game (known as simply "Monkey Ball").

[edit] Baby

In the Future World that Dr. Bad-Boon came from, Dr. Bad-Boon spotted MeeMee and fell in love with her. However she was already married to AiAi by then and had a baby, simply named Baby. Dr. Bad-Boon travels back in time to where AiAi and MeeMee were not married yet, but accidentally brings Baby back with him, who tries to stop Dr. Bad-Boon, along with AiAi, GonGon, and MeeMee. Originally, in Super Monkey Ball 1, 2, & Jr., Baby could only crawl and was more like a baby (bad pun), but as he grew, in the later Monkey Ball games, such as Super Monkey Ball Adventure, Baby appears to walk and run instead of crawl.

[edit] YanYan

In Super Monkey Ball: Banana Blitz, a new girl has come to town, sporting the name, "YanYan". She appears to have a huge crush on Aiai, and she shows it well with her flirtatious behavior, leading Meemee to become slightly concerned. YanYan has the best jump ability in Super Monkey Ball: Banana Blitz out of all of the other monkeys, along with the second fastest speed like Baby and MeeMee, but all of the rest of her stats are somewhat below average.

[edit] Doctor

In Super Monkey Ball: Banana Blitz, a mysterious, elderly, lemur monkey has drifted into town with a case of amnesia - he can't even remember his name! However, this amnesia-suffering monkey also has made some great inventions, which is why the townsfolk have given him the name, "Doctor". Doctor appears to have have the best acceleration in Super Monkey Ball: Banana Blitz out of all of the other monkeys, and all of his remaining stats are average, but both him and Gongon have the worst jump ability, and he is also the slowest character,

[edit] SiSi

A monkey that takes pictures of everyone he meets. In Super Monkey Ball Adventure, he will appear in various places throughout the five worlds and ask if he can take your photo. The player is then given 30 seconds to get into position before the camera goes off.

[edit] PaiPai

In Super Monkey Ball Adventure, PaiPai is the shopkeeper who sells you various items at the shop found across the five monkey kingdoms. She is also an unlockable character that you can buy in the shop to play as in the party games.

[edit] Dr. Bad-Boon

Dr. Bad-Boon appears in the game Super Monkey Ball 2 and has taken the role of being the game's major villain by stealing a bunch of bananas from a monkey town, including bananas from AiAi, MeeMee, Baby, and GonGon! He does this to impress MeeMee, because, in the future, he fell in love with her, but she was already married to AiAi and had Baby by then, so he traveled back in time (and accidentally brought Baby with him) and does a list of events (such as shrinking AiAi, MeeMee, Baby, and GonGon and trying to boil them in a pot, and stealing bananas from the town) that he promises to stop if MeeMee marries him. In the end, though, the Super Monkey Ball team are able to defeat him.

[edit] Common Enemies

These following enemies appear on many levels and there is more than one of them each:

(Many of these enemies appear to be a species called "Naysayers" from Super Monkey Ball Adventure, who represent all the misery that plagues each of the monkey kingdoms. While they cannot hurt people they are a huge annoyance. Each Naysayer must be beaten in different ways that the player need to discover.)

[edit] Spinning Naysayers

Spinning Naysayers spin around with their arms, hands, and claws sticking out that can hurt you (an obvious spoof of Taz the Tasmanian Devil but after a while they get dizzy, and that's when you can charge into them and defeat them.

[edit] Boxing Naysayers

These naysayers have huge punching gloves and huge fists, and attack you by punching you, making you go flying back, but if they are about to punch and you quickly go back to dodge them, then after they miss you is your chance to to do a "magical chant" to give you the punching glove power and hit them in the target on their stomachs.

[edit] Robot AiAi clones

In Super Monkey Ball 2, in the Clock Tower Factory World, Dr. Bad-Boon sends out a bunch of robot AiAis to attack AiAi, MeeMee, Baby, and GonGon. There is one robot AiAi that when all the robot AiAis turn to face AiAi, MeeMee, Baby, and GonGon, he faces the wrong way.
